in many cars with "premium" sound systems there is a factory amp that will not work without the factory head unit. the amp will have to be bypassed. its been a while since I did the speakers in my firebird but I am using the factory amp with a pioneer head unit.... I found out the hard way when 3-way speakers didnt work in the sail panels. now i have SVC subs in there instead. i guess try and see if it works
